The Mechanics Behind Free-to-Play Casino Games
Free-to-play casino titles operate primarily on a monetization strategy centered on in-game purchases and advertisements. Players can access full-game functionality with no initial financial outlay, while optional microtransactions—such as virtual currency, power-ups, or aesthetic customizations—generate revenue for developers. This model encourages prolonged engagement, fostering a social or casual gambling experience that mimics real casinos without the associated financial stakes.

Industry Insights and the Strategic Shift
The strategic appeal of free-to-play gambling games extends beyond mere accessibility. They serve as effective tools for player acquisition, retention, and brand building. Operators leverage these platforms to familiarize users with their offerings, cultivating brand loyalty that can translate into real-money gambling behaviors when players feel confident and engaged.
Notably, advances in gamification and personalization have enhanced the player experience, making free-to-play slots, blackjack, and roulette increasingly sophisticated. The integration of social features, leaderboards, and loyalty rewards incentivizes continued participation, contributing to a multi-billion-pound industry growth trajectory.
